Abstract
In the paper the main characteristics of adverbs ‘Jiu(就)’ and ‘Cai(才)’ are examined, the usages of ‘Jiu(就)’ and ‘Cai(才)’ have been distinguished as follows: the former of which include seven emphatic usages and four non-emphatic usages, and the latter of which include five emphatic usages and four non-emphatic usages. The emphatic usages of the two words have the characteristic which does not change the truth value of a sentence, but conveys some conventional implicatures or plays a role of the trigger for pragmatic inference to induce pragmatic implicatures. The non-emphatic usages of the two words can be divided into two different kinds: (1) If ‘Jiu(就)’ or ‘Cai(才)’ is cancelled from a sentence, it does not affect the grammatical legitimacy of it, but will cause some changes in the meaning of the sentence. (2) If ‘Jiu(就)’ or ‘Cai(才)’ is cancelled from a sentence, the sentence will be not natural, even become ungrammatical. The research in this paper proves that the meanings and the usages of ‘Jiu(就)’ and ‘Cai(才)’ are very different from the explanations of traditional dictionaries. These two words not only convey the conventional implicatures or act as a trigger for pragmatic inference to induce pragmatic implicatures with a high frequency, but also can be used in several different ways when they convey or induce different implicatures. On the one hand, these phenomena indicate that ‘Jiu(就)’ and ‘Cai(才)’ are often used for pragmatic purpose, on the other hand, they indicate that the complexity of meaning structure and the usage of the two words is beyond the previous understanding of academia.
